/**
* Basic test showing how to use a direct media player component.
* <p>
* This test shows how to render the video buffer into a {@link JComponent} via a
* {@link BufferedImage} inside a {@link RenderCallbackAdapter}.
* <p>
* Some applications may like to access the native video buffer directly by
* overriding {@link DirectMediaPlayerComponent#display(com.sun.jna.Memory)} or
* providing an implementation of a {@link RenderCallback} via {@link DirectMediaPlayerComponent#onGetRenderCallback}.
* <p>
* This test also shows how to paint a lightweight overlay on top of the video.
*/
@SuppressWarnings("serial")
public class DirectMediaPlayerComponentTest extends VlcjTest {
/**
* Media player component.
*/
private final DirectMediaPlayerComponent mediaPlayerComponent;
/**
*
*/
private final int width = 720;
/**
*
*/
private final int height = 480;
/**
*
*/
private final JPanel panel;
/**
*
*/
private final BufferedImage image;
/**
* Application entry point.
*
* @param args
*/
public static void main(String[] args) {
if(args.length != 1) {
System.out.println("Specify an mrl");
System.exit(1);
}
final String mrl = args[0];
setLookAndFeel();
SwingUtilities.invokeLater(new Runnable() {
@Override
public void run() {
new DirectMediaPlayerComponentTest().start(mrl);
}
});
}
/**
* Create a new test.
*/
private DirectMediaPlayerComponentTest() {
JFrame frame = new JFrame("vlcj Direct Media Player Component Test");
final Font font = new Font("Sansserif", Font.BOLD, 36);
panel = new JPanel() {
@Override
protected void paintComponent(Graphics g) {
Graphics2D g2 = (Graphics2D)g;
g2.setColor(Color.black);
g2.fillRect(0, 0, getWidth(), getHeight());
g2.drawImage(image, null, 0, 0);
g2.setColor(Color.white);
g2.setFont(font);
g2.setRenderingHint(RenderingHints.KEY_TEXT_ANTIALIASING, RenderingHints.VALUE_TEXT_ANTIALIAS_ON);
g2.drawString("lightweight overlay", 100, 200);
}
};
panel.setBackground(Color.black);
panel.setOpaque(true);
panel.setPreferredSize(new Dimension(width, height));
panel.setMinimumSize(new Dimension(width, height));
panel.setMaximumSize(new Dimension(width, height));
image = GraphicsEnvironment.getLocalGraphicsEnvironment().getDefaultScreenDevice().getDefaultConfiguration().createCompatibleImage(width, height);
BufferFormatCallback bufferFormatCallback = new BufferFormatCallback() {
@Override
public BufferFormat getBufferFormat(int sourceWidth, int sourceHeight) {
return new RV32BufferFormat(width, height);
}
};
mediaPlayerComponent = new DirectMediaPlayerComponent(bufferFormatCallback) {
@Override
protected RenderCallback onGetRenderCallback() {
return new TestRenderCallbackAdapter();
}
};
frame.setContentPane(panel);
frame.setLocation(100, 100);
frame.pack();
frame.setDefaultCloseOperation(JFrame.EXIT_ON_CLOSE);
frame.setVisible(true);
}
/**
* Start playing a movie.
*
* @param mrl mrl
*/
private void start(String mrl) {
// One line of vlcj code to play the media...
mediaPlayerComponent.getMediaPlayer().playMedia(mrl);
}
private class TestRenderCallbackAdapter extends RenderCallbackAdapter {
private TestRenderCallbackAdapter() {
super(new int[width * height]);
}
@Override
protected void onDisplay(DirectMediaPlayer mediaPlayer, int[] rgbBuffer) {
// Simply copy buffer to the image and repaint
image.setRGB(0, 0, width, height, rgbBuffer, 0, width);
panel.repaint();
}
}
}
